Explanation
Recession to Depression written because I was born during the years of the 2008 Recession and my great grandmother was born during the years of the Great Depression. Used to commemorate her life, but also to contrast the two eras and how they were similar in a way. How history repeats itself and that we should cherish our life, good and bad. But we as a community should learn from our mistakes, small or big. Because 10 years, can definitely feel like 10 seconds passed.
